首页
/ React Query 文档版本链接问题解析

React Query 文档版本链接问题解析

2025-05-01 22:18:33作者:舒璇辛Bertina

在React Query的文档系统中,用户发现了一个影响用户体验的版本跳转问题。当用户从旧版本文档页面点击"latest"链接时,系统错误地将用户重定向到了v4版本页面,而不是预期的latest版本页面。

这个问题主要出现在文档版本切换的场景中。React Query作为一个持续迭代的开源库,维护着多个版本的文档。正常情况下,文档系统应该提供清晰的版本切换机制,让用户能够方便地在不同版本间导航,特别是能够快速访问最新版本的文档。

该问题的技术背景涉及文档系统的路由配置。在React Query的文档架构中,每个版本都有独立的URL路径,例如v4版本对应/v4/路径,最新版本则对应/latest/路径。系统应该在用户点击"latest"链接时,正确地将路径中的版本号替换为"latest",而不是保留原有的版本号。

这个问题对用户的影响主要体现在:

  1. 从搜索引擎结果进入旧版本文档的用户,无法通过"latest"链接正确跳转到最新文档
  2. 用户可能会困惑于自己看到的是否是最新版本的文档内容
  3. 增加了用户手动修改URL来访问最新文档的操作成本

值得注意的是,这个问题已经被项目维护团队确认并在tanstack.com仓库中修复。对于开发者来说,这个案例提醒我们在构建多版本文档系统时需要注意:

  1. 确保版本切换链接的路径替换逻辑正确
  2. 考虑从搜索引擎引入的流量可能来自旧版本
  3. 提供清晰的版本标识,避免用户混淆

React Query团队对此类问题的快速响应也体现了他们对开发者体验的重视。作为使用者,当遇到类似文档导航问题时,可以通过项目的问题追踪系统进行反馈,帮助维护团队持续改进产品。

登录后查看全文
热门项目推荐
相关项目推荐